So does simultaneous-use only tell the NAS to let user X login once or is supposed to be server side? Do I need to right a script to do it server side?
The simultaneous-use checking applies to *all* NASes. So it *should* enforce only one login, even if you try to login on two different NASes. Alan DeKok.
